Tasting Notes
Concentrated black cherry and slate-spicy aromas, closer to northern Rhône Syrah than Côte-d'Or Pinot Noir. In the mouth, the wine has great density, is mealy-sandy and immaculately ripe, with artisanal tannins, a pinch of carbonic acid from the (presumably spontaneous) fermentation, mild acidity and lots of mineral extract. It is a compact and has, despite all the concentration, a juicy and easy-drinking structure. A little bold, but with class!
